Nashville, TN (Aug 30, 2007) - Fourteen year-old thinkaboutit records recording artist Robert Pierre recently lit up the stage and joined some of today's hottest Christian acts for the three-day Unity Christian Music Festival at Muskegon's Heritage Landing on Muskegon Lake in Muskegon, Mich.  At the festival, Pierre took the main stage to perform songs from his debut album, Inside Out, which released November 7, 2006.

Presented by Alive on the Lakeshore, the Unity Christian Music Festival is a three-day festival focused on the best in Christian music, featuring top Christian acts including Newsboys, Jars of Clay, Casting Crowns and Mercy Me.  The festival is the largest Christian music festival in Michigan with over 50,000 attendees.  For more information on the Unity Christian Music Festival, visit www.unitymusicfestival.com.

With the release of Inside Out, Robert Pierre has been receiving comparisons to Jump5, Jesse McCartney and Hanson from media outlets such as Focus on the Family's Brio and Breakaway magazines for teens, Plugged In Magazine and Christian Music Planet Magazine.  Pierre has been introducing tweens and their parents to his music through events like Rock the Universe 2006, held at Universal Studios Florida® theme park in Orlando, and the Christ in Youth "Believe Tour," which hit ten markets throughout its October 2006-April 2007 run.  His interactive website further acquaints visitors with the teen artist by offering a preview of Inside Out, through a flash audio jukebox player, and downloads of buddy icons, banners, avatars and screensavers.  Pierre will also be featured on several other festivals in summer 2007, including the Rock the Light Festival and Rock the Universe.

With a passionate voice and a message of hope, Robert Pierre connects to both his peers and their parents, filling the recent void in the tween market.  Inside Out touches on themes of God's love, walking by faith and the difference one person can make, as well as tackling the timely discussion of evolution vs. the case for a Creator. Produced by Robert White Johnson (Celine Dion, Lynyrd Skynyrd, Van Zant), The Stitts Brothers (Chris Tomlin, Al Green) and Dove Award-winning singer/songwriter Al Denson, Inside Out reflects a young man with a strong desire to develop a music ministry to youth and music lovers alike.
